JIC 37 degree flare (SAE J514 / ISO 8434-2)Steel fitting, rigid 37 degree flare end, at a 4 to 1 design factor against minimum burst per SAE J514. Adjustable and swivel ends of the same size are rated lower. A fitting with two different ends takes the lower of the two ratings. Brass, stainless and any manufacturer's own uprated part carry different figures - read them from that maker's catalogue.
-02 JIC5/16-24 UNF1/8 in tube5,000 psi (345 bar)
-03 JIC3/8-24 UNF3/16 in tube5,000 psi (345 bar)
-04 JIC7/16-20 UNF1/4 in tube5,000 psi (345 bar)
-05 JIC1/2-20 UNF5/16 in tube5,000 psi (345 bar)
-06 JIC9/16-18 UNF3/8 in tube5,000 psi (345 bar)
-08 JIC3/4-16 UNF1/2 in tube4,500 psi (310 bar)
-10 JIC7/8-14 UNF5/8 in tube3,500 psi (241 bar)
-12 JIC1 1/16-12 UN3/4 in tube3,500 psi (241 bar)
-14 JIC1 3/16-12 UN7/8 in tube3,000 psi (207 bar)
-16 JIC1 5/16-12 UN1 in tube3,000 psi (207 bar)
-20 JIC1 5/8-12 UN1 1/4 in tube2,500 psi (172 bar)
-24 JIC1 7/8-12 UN1 1/2 in tube2,000 psi (138 bar)
-32 JIC2 1/2-12 UN2 in tube1,500 psi (103 bar)
SAE straight thread O-ring boss, ORB (SAE J1926-1 / ISO 11926-1)Steel stud in a steel port, at a 4 to 1 design factor against minimum burst per SAE J514. The higher figure is a straight (non-adjustable) stud, the lower an adjustable stud with lock nut and washer. Both publishers give the same pair. Brass, stainless and uprated proprietary parts differ - read the maker's catalogue.
-02 SAE ORB5/16-24 UNF1/8 in nominal port5,000 psi (345 bar)
-03 SAE ORB3/8-24 UNF3/16 in nominal port5,000 psi (345 bar)
-04 SAE ORB7/16-20 UNF1/4 in nominal port4,500 to 5,000 psi (310 to 345 bar)
-05 SAE ORB1/2-20 UNF5/16 in nominal port4,000 to 5,000 psi (276 to 345 bar)
-06 SAE ORB9/16-18 UNF3/8 in nominal port4,000 to 5,000 psi (276 to 345 bar)
-08 SAE ORB3/4-16 UNF1/2 in nominal port4,000 to 4,500 psi (276 to 310 bar)
-10 SAE ORB7/8-14 UNF5/8 in nominal port3,000 to 3,500 psi (207 to 241 bar)
-12 SAE ORB1 1/16-12 UN3/4 in nominal port3,000 to 3,500 psi (207 to 241 bar)
-14 SAE ORB1 3/16-12 UN7/8 in nominal port2,500 to 3,000 psi (172 to 207 bar)
-16 SAE ORB1 5/16-12 UN1 in nominal port2,500 to 3,000 psi (172 to 207 bar)
-20 SAE ORB1 5/8-12 UN1 1/4 in nominal port2,000 to 2,500 psi (138 to 172 bar)
-24 SAE ORB1 7/8-12 UN1 1/2 in nominal port1,500 to 2,000 psi (103 to 138 bar)
-32 SAE ORB2 1/2-12 UN2 in nominal port1,125 to 1,500 psi (78 to 103 bar)
O-ring face seal, ORFS (SAE J1453 / ISO 8434-3)Steel fitting at a 4 to 1 design factor against minimum burst per SAE J1453. The higher figure is a straight (non-adjustable) port stud, the lower an adjustable stud. Both publishers give the same pair. Proof pressure is twice the working figure and minimum burst four times it, per the same table.
-04 ORFS9/16-18 UNF1/4 in tube6,000 psi (414 bar)
-06 ORFS11/16-16 UNF3/8 in tube6,000 psi (414 bar)
-08 ORFS13/16-16 UNF1/2 in tube6,000 psi (414 bar)
-10 ORFS1-14 UNF5/8 in tube6,000 psi (414 bar)
-12 ORFS1 3/16-12 UN3/4 in tube6,000 psi (414 bar)
-16 ORFS1 7/16-12 UN1 in tube5,000 to 6,000 psi (345 to 414 bar)
-20 ORFS1 11/16-12 UN1 1/4 in tube4,000 psi (276 bar)
-24 ORFS2-12 UN1 1/2 in tube3,000 to 4,000 psi (207 to 276 bar)
American National Pipe Taper, NPT (ASME B1.20.1) and NPTF dryseal (ASME B1.20.3)Steel fitting with an NPTF pipe end, at a 4 to 1 design factor against minimum burst per SAE J514, assembled with a thread sealant. A fitting with a pipe end and a straight-thread end takes the lower of the two ratings, and on most adapters the pipe end is the lower one.
1/8 NPT1/8-27 NPT1/8 in trade size5,000 psi (345 bar)
1/2 NPT1/2-14 NPT1/2 in trade size3,000 psi (207 bar)
3/4 NPT3/4-14 NPT3/4 in trade size2,500 psi (172 bar)
1 NPT1-11 1/2 NPT1 in trade size2,000 psi (138 bar)
1 1/4 NPT1 1/4-11 1/2 NPT1 1/4 in trade size1,150 psi (79 bar)
1 1/2 NPT1 1/2-11 1/2 NPT1 1/2 in trade size1,000 psi (69 bar)
2 NPT2-11 1/2 NPT2 in trade size1,000 psi (69 bar)
Metric 24 degree cone, DIN 2353 / ISO 8434-1, light (L) and heavy (S) seriesCutting-ring connection in carbon or stainless steel under static working conditions, at a safety factor of 4, per the DIN 2353 / PN-ISO 8434-1 table. The lower figure is the ISO 8434-1 cutting-ring value; the upper is the higher of the two published manufacturer figures for the size. Fittings that seal metal to metal, and banjo fittings, run at a safety factor of only 1.5 to 2.5 and are rated lower. Above 100 degrees C the figure may need reducing.
6L (M12 x 1.5)M12 x 1.56 mm tube, light series250 to 315 bar (3,626 to 4,569 psi)
8L (M14 x 1.5)M14 x 1.58 mm tube, light series250 to 315 bar (3,626 to 4,569 psi)
10L (M16 x 1.5)M16 x 1.510 mm tube, light series250 to 315 bar (3,626 to 4,569 psi)
12L (M18 x 1.5)M18 x 1.512 mm tube, light series250 to 315 bar (3,626 to 4,569 psi)
15L (M22 x 1.5)M22 x 1.515 mm tube, light series250 to 315 bar (3,626 to 4,569 psi)
18L (M26 x 1.5)M26 x 1.518 mm tube, light series160 to 315 bar (2,321 to 4,569 psi)
22L (M30 x 2.0)M30 x 2.022 mm tube, light series160 bar (2,321 psi)
28L (M36 x 2.0)M36 x 2.028 mm tube, light series100 to 160 bar (1,450 to 2,321 psi)
35L (M45 x 2.0)M45 x 2.035 mm tube, light series100 to 160 bar (1,450 to 2,321 psi)
42L (M52 x 2.0)M52 x 2.042 mm tube, light series100 to 160 bar (1,450 to 2,321 psi)
6S (M14 x 1.5)M14 x 1.56 mm tube, heavy series630 bar (9,137 psi)
8S (M16 x 1.5)M16 x 1.58 mm tube, heavy series630 bar (9,137 psi)
10S (M18 x 1.5)M18 x 1.510 mm tube, heavy series630 bar (9,137 psi)
12S (M20 x 1.5)M20 x 1.512 mm tube, heavy series630 bar (9,137 psi)
14S (M22 x 1.5)M22 x 1.514 mm tube, heavy series630 bar (9,137 psi)
16S (M24 x 1.5)M24 x 1.516 mm tube, heavy series400 bar (5,802 psi)
20S (M30 x 2.0)M30 x 2.020 mm tube, heavy series400 bar (5,802 psi)
25S (M36 x 2.0)M36 x 2.025 mm tube, heavy series400 bar (5,802 psi)
30S (M42 x 2.0)M42 x 2.030 mm tube, heavy series250 to 400 bar (3,626 to 5,802 psi)
38S (M52 x 2.0)M52 x 2.038 mm tube, heavy series250 to 315 bar (3,626 to 4,569 psi)
